Bank of England 2000

This dislpay shows the political fight between William Pitt the Younger and Charles Fox about the value of paper money versus coin. The figures were made by Kit Freeborn and I did the electronics control and solid state sound system. There was very little budget so I couldn't afford a professional 'sound store' as they were called.  I developed circuitry to drive a commercial MP3 player.  Like most museum displays it works around 8 hours every day of the year and has done so since 2000.

Other jobs were done including a fire effect in the Conference Room in the exhibition.
